Payroll Specialist and AI

Disruption score: 72/100 · Risk band: High · Trend: up 14 points since Q1 2025

72 / 100

High risk

The headline finding: Payroll automation software handles most routine processing. Specialists who master complex multi-state compliance, system integrations, and compensation analytics will remain in demand.

What AI can already do in this role

These are the payroll specialist tasks AI tools handle today with high reliability — they're the first to lose human hours.

  • Payroll processing and calculations
  • Tax withholding computations
  • Direct deposit setup and management
  • Time and attendance tracking
  • Standard payroll reporting

What's becoming more valuable

Where pay and demand are concentrating for payroll specialists — focus your time and skill-building here.

  • Multi-state and international payroll compliance
  • Payroll system integration and migration
  • Compensation strategy and analytics

How industry shifts the score

A payroll specialist in a tech-forward firm faces different pressure than one in a regulated industry. These are the score adjustments per industry context — positive numbers mean higher displacement risk.

  • Tech +3 points
  • Finance +2 points
  • Government -5 points
